Sripture Reading: KJV Proverbs 10:22, "The blessing of the Lord it maketh Rich, and He addeth no sorrow with it."

IN THE BLINK OF AN EYE

Dr. Dan Sampson's first wife had passed away and he remarried the lovely Nancy, who had served as a missionary in Asia. She assumed the care of his two young children, ages 5 and 6, and now they longed for a child together. After several yers of prayer, the Lord blessed and Nancy would bear a child. As the months progressed their friends planned a baby shower as everyone's joy and expectation mounted. Indeed, no one deserved this happiness more than Nancy as she had lovingly and sacrifically mothered her two step-children.

Finally, in the early morning hours of a Tuesday, Dan and Nancy headed to the hospital, for she was in labor! Friends were contacted by the pre-arranged phone tree, so all could pray for a safe delivery. When their pastor arrived at the hospital he found Dr. Dan standing in the hallway weeping. The pediatrician had confirmed that their newborn son was born with downs syndrome. In the blink of an eye, all their expectations had changed. They had imagined a life together with a gifted child - now they would face the challenges of rearing a child with special needs.
One year later Dr. Dan and Nancy have discovered the unexpected joy wrapped in their son. Enthusiastically they support other parents of downs syndrome children, knowing that "every good and perfect gift is from above", as it says in James 1:17(a) (NIV).

Prayer: Lord, let us look for yoru blessings, rather than live in despair, when in a blink of an eye our hopes and dreams take an unexpected turn. Amen.
